Top Tips for Victorian Terrace Renovation
Of period properties that exist (pre 1900), Victorian properties are the most plentiful. And of the Victorian genre, the terrace is the iconic Victorian property. The origin of the many of the terraced houses that still exist lies in the generosity of Victorian entrepreneurs and factory owners who built whole streets and towns to house their workers.
